Netrack Secures ISO Recertifications Committing to Excellence
Netrack has secured the recertification for:
ISO 9001:2015 – Quality Management
ISO 14001:2015 – Environmental Management
ISO 45001:2018 – Occupational Health & Safety
In addition, Netrack has successfully migrated its Information Security Management System from ISO 27001:2013 to ISO 27001:2022, the latest version that addresses the complex and dynamic challenges of today's cybersecurity landscape.
This migration is particularly significant as it demonstrates Netrack's futuristic strategy of risk management and data protection, ensuring compliance with the most recent updates in global information security practices.
